ABOUT THE ROLE

The Food Service Worker plays an essential role in the preparation, service, and clean-up of meals and refreshments for residents, their families, and staff within the assigned facilities. This position requires working safely and collaboratively within the department while rigorously following safe food handling practices to ensure the highest standards of food safety and workplace safety are maintained. Join us in supporting a nurturing dining experience that enhances the quality of life for our residents.

WHAT YOU BRING

Education/Experience:

  • Preference will be given to applicants with a Food Service Worker Certificate
  • Must possess a minimum of two years food service experience relative to an institutional kitchen
  • Current Safe Food Handling Certificate (must be kept up to date)
  • Experience in large quantity food preparation, preferably in a health care facility
  • Previous experience with inventory and cost control in a food service operation

Skills/Abilities:

  • Must understand the basics of food preparation, handling and storage
  • Understanding of therapeutic diets and menus
  • Position involves physically demanding tasks, including lifting and moving hot, heavy items (up to 15 kg) and standing for prolonged periods
  • Must have an understanding of Occupational Health and Safety, HACCP
  • Must be able to work comfortably in a team environment
  • Must have good oral and written communication skills
  • Must be able to adequately read and write English
  • Demonstrated regular attendance at work

Assets:

  • Cafeteria and catering experience would be an asset

Conditions of Employment:

  • This position shall be conditional upon a satisfactory Police Vulnerable Sector Check (PVSC) where indicated, to ensure the absence of relevant criminal convictions.
